{Chocolate, Butterscotch & PB Fudge Wreath}

Ingredients:
1 can sweetened condensed milk
1 bag of semi sweet chocolate morsels
1 tbsp of vanilla
3/4 cup of marshmallows
1/3 c. of butterscotch chips
1/4 c. of peanut butter 
1 2 oz. bag of pecan chips
green and red cherries 

Directions:
Take your round cake pan and butter it really well with a stick of butter. Next heat your stove and pour your sweetened condensed milk in the pan with all the other ingredients on medium heat. Keep stirring all the ingredients until they melt fairly well. Take your sweetened condensed milk can and cover it with plastic wrap, spray the wrap with Pam. Take that can and place it in the center of your greased pan. Pour your melted and/or blended fudge into your pan around the can. Chill in fridge for 45 min. or the freezer for 20 minutes. 

Take your fudge wreath out of the fridge and embellish your wreath with cut in half red cherries, for the holly berry, and cut green cherries in 3rds for the holly berry leaves. You are done. 

I don't serve mine with the berries, they are for looks only, I do not like candy cherries Ewwww!
